Robert Half Recruiter in Minneapolis, Minnesota

Description We are offering a short term contract employment opportunity for a Recruiter to be based in Minneapolis, Minnesota. The role primarily revolves around the non-profit sector, focusing on the recruitment of vital roles such as case managers and corporate positions. The successful candidate will be a key actor in the hiring process, from sourcing potential candidates to conducting preliminary screenings, and finally to extending job offers.

Responsibilities:

• Efficiently manage a load of 10-12 requisitions, ensuring all job listings are updated and accurate.

• Primarily focus on the recruitment of case manager roles, recognizing their crucial function within the organization.

• Conduct preliminary screenings for open positions before presenting potential candidates to the relevant leaders for further review.

• Utilize various sourcing tools such as Indeed, LinkedIn, and partnerships with community organizations to cast a wide net in search of suitable candidates.

• Manage interview scheduling using tools such as Calendly to ensure a smooth and efficient process.

• Responsible for extending job offers to selected candidates and ensuring a smooth onboarding process.

• Conduct necessary pre-employment checks, such as background checks and driver's license confirmations.

• Collaborate closely with management and adjust recruitment processes as needed to meet the organization's evolving needs.

• Use CRM and Applicant Track System to maintain accurate records of all applicants and their progress through the hiring process.
